I think that is high given the location. Right front fender has damage; maybe the bumper and hood as well. There looks to be a funky patch in the right wheel well. The back edge f the rear trunk lid shows signs of rust and it's probably worse than it appears. The back bumper looks good. The passenger outside handle looks funky; maybe broken? Glass looks good. The Fuch wheel's are worth $400 if straight. The right valence is bent under towards the rear. May have run over something and bottomed out. Pull the carpet behind the seats and check the floorboards. Look beneath also. Check rear of trunk floor for rust and as always the hell Hole also. (IMG:style_emoticons/default/beerchug.gif)
